In keeping with this tradition, I now offer another couple of rarities: two interviews with Charlie Rose, one from 1993 (when King was promoting Nightmares and Dreamscapes) and 1999 (after the release of Bag of Bones). King does not give many interviews -- even I, as a big fan, have seen him freeze up when facing the microphone -- but his appearances on Charlie Rose are some of the best. King seems relaxed and is quite forthcoming, waxing reflective on his influences and his becoming a "brand name."
